Output 133244142a8b80156daa8d09d4f248ea219c975783754e245c0e4282f4c14bd1:0

value
944805762
script pubkey
OP_0 OP_PUSHBYTES_20 21015141860a1e3e61ae9a2451bf402e765a076e
address
ltc1qyyq4zsvxpg0rucdwngj9r06q9em95pmwwgsx4d
transaction
133244142a8b80156daa8d09d4f248ea219c975783754e245c0e4282f4c14bd1
spent
true